Elections to North Dorset District Council were held on 5 May 2011, alongside other local elections across the United Kingdom. All 33 seats were up for election. The Conservative Party retained control of the council.
| 2011 North Dorset election [1] |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Party | Seats before | Seats after | Change |
| Conservative Party | 17 | 23 | |
| Liberal Democrats | 13 | 5 | |
| Other | 3 | 4 | |
